dc.abstract.enThe study aimed to determine the effect of impregnation with modified starch of recycled paper (Testliner) on elasticity constants of slender core cells and the influence on the elasticity constants and strength of honeycomb with facings made of thin particleboards. The experimental tests were carried out on beams subjected to three-point bending. It was shown that slender hexagonal cells significantly differentiate their elastic properties and elastic properties of honeycomb panels in the main directions of orthotropy. Impregnation of the Testliner paper with modified starch reduces the values of the modulus of elasticity of the cells by about 8.8 % and reduces the values of the modulus of elasticity of the honeycomb panels by at least 6.9 %. Analytical solutions that do not take into account the structural form of the core cannot be used to calculate the modulus of elasticity of sandwich panels with hexagonal core cells.
